I want my story to be a twist on the modern slasher, taking inspiration from a recent trip to stay in a holiday home.

It will be about a maintenance man who lives and works on a holiday park, his job being the upkeep of the holiday chalets and their hot tubs. He has become increasingly frustrated in his role and his scarpered attempts to connect with women that come to stay there over the years, resulting in a unhinged attitude towards the opposite sex. When a group of sisters arrive to stay in one of the chalets for a long weekend, he becomes obsessed with them, stalking them and planning to murder them in classic slasher fashion. However, in his infatuation with the women he fails to notice that something is off about them too and it is revealed that they had been planning to capture and murder him the entire time, with which they are successful .

          – What is the conflict?

The conflict is that Gatsby has made his life to be with Daisy Buchanan but she won’t leave her cheating husband, this results in her accidentally killing her husbands mistress, Myrtle, with Gatsbys car after an argument between the three of them. Gatsby is blamed for hit and run and is killed by Myrtle’s husband.
